For the 2025 school year, there are 3 private high schools serving 768 students in 75104, TX.
The top ranked private high school in 75104, TX is Trinity Christian School.
The average acceptance rate is 100%, which is higher than the Texas private high school average acceptance rate of 83%.
33% of private high schools in 75104, TX are religiously affiliated (most commonly Assembly of God).
